Definition settle on in British English

settle on phrasal verb

[transitive] phrasal verb
1

to make a decision between two or more people or things after not being certain which to choose

Example

The band has yet to settle on a name.

Synonyms and related words
2

to give someone money or property in a legal and official way

Example

He settled the remainder of his estate on his three grandchildren.

Synonyms and related words
3

if your eyes settle on someone or something, you begin to look at them
